10 Incredible Things you can do with Micronaut & GraalVM
Talks grouped by Track
All aspects of Java as a platform: emerging or established, Java language, JVM (languages), JDK, frameworks, standards, performance. This edition will have an extra focus on the Java 21 release.
10 Years of The Well-Grounded Java Developer
A Glance At The Java Performance Toolbox
Algebraic Data Types + Pattern Matching = Elegant and readable Java code
Ask the Java Architects
Asynchronous Programming in Java: Options to Choose from
Beneath the Planet of the Collections
Building and Deploying Java Client Desktop Applications With JDK 21 and Beyond
Building GraalVM Cloud Native Applications with Micronaut 4
Everything you need to know about GraalVM Native Image
Game of Loom 2: life and dead(lock) of a virtual thread
Java 21 💣💥
Java at AWS: Lessons Learned from Upgrading and Modernizing a Massive JVM Codebase
Java Language update
Keeping Your Java Hot by Solving the JVM Warmup Problem
Know your Java?
Project Loom: Modern Scalable Concurrency for the Java Platform
SIMD Parallel Programming with the Vector API
Static Kotlin Bug Hunting
Taming performance issues into the wild: a practical guide to JVM profiling
Teaching old Streams new tricks
The future of Java is you
The Java Pub Quiz
The JVM vs. WebAssembly: An In-Depth Comparative Analysis
The Panama Dojo: Black-Belt Programming with Java 21 and the FFM API
TornadoVM: Write once, run everywhere...everywhere!
Tradeoffs, Bad Science, and Polar Bears – The World of Java Optimisation
Unlocking the Potential of Bits and Bytes: Reducing Data Footprint for Cost and Eco-Efficiency
Value types and Pattern matching: bringing your data back on stage
With Java 21, Your Code Runs Even Faster. But How is that Possible?
Write your own Java Profiler in 240 lines of pure Java